ZELENSKY REFUSES TO SIGN US DEAL ON MINERALS (CONFIRMED, The Washington Post, ЦАПЛІЄНКО_UKRAINE FIGHTS, Оперативний ЗСУ):
- Multiple sources confirm that President Zelensky refused to sign a previously offered US deal concerning access to Ukrainian minerals. The reason cited is the LACK OF SECURITY GUARANTEES for Ukraine in exchange for resource access.
- Assessment: This represents a MAJOR DEVELOPMENT in US-Ukrainian relations and highlights UKRAINE'S PRIORITIZATION OF SECURITY OVER ECONOMIC CONCESSIONS. It indicates a POTENTIAL STRAIN in negotiations and a STRONG STANCE by Zelensky in demanding concrete security assurances. This COULD impact the future flow of US aid and influence the terms of any future agreements.
EARTHQUAKE IN ALTAI REGION, RUSSIA (CONFIRMED, Операция Z: Военкоры Русской Весны):
- An earthquake with a magnitude of 6.4 occurred in the Kosh-Agachsky district of the Altai Republic, Russia. A state of high alert has been declared. Damage is reported, but initially assessed as minor. Water supply issues are anticipated in four villages.

NORTH KOREA CONTINUES DISMANTLING REUNIFICATION SYMBOLS (REPORTED, Рыбарь):
- South Korean intelligence reports that North Korea has begun dismantling buildings intended for housing families separated by the Korean War. These structures were located in the Kumgangsan tourist zone and built with South Korean funds in 2008.
- Assessment: This is PRIMARILY A GEOPOLITICAL DEVELOPMENT, signifying a FURTHER DETERIORATION in inter-Korean relations and North Korea's REJECTION OF REUNIFICATION EFFORTS. UKRAINIAN FORCES REPORT DOWNING DRONES (CONFIRMED, Повітряні Сили ЗС України / Air Force of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, РБК-Україна, Оперативний ЗСУ, Генеральний штаб ЗСУ, ЦАПЛІЄНКО_UKRAINE FIGHTS):
- Ukrainian forces report shooting down 33 of 70 launched drones, including Shahed-type and "dummy" drones. The remaining 37 were "locally lost" without negative consequences.
- Assessment: This demonstrates ongoing drone warfare and Ukrainian air defense capabilities. The use of "dummy" drones suggests a Russian tactic to saturate air defenses or deplete Ukrainian resources.
